site stats

Fmt c++ float to int

Web2 days ago · In this case, we can convert a float value to an integer value by using type casting. Here is an example of how to use type casting to find the integer value of a given number −. Example package main import "fmt" func main() { var num float64 = 3.14 … Web我想在 fmt 中使用自定義十進制數字類型。 十進制類型使用它自己的方法生成一個 output 字符串。 我無法理解如何解析超出單個字符的上下文字符串,以獲得數字精度等。然后我可以將其發送到字符串方法,以生成相關的 output,然后在返回結果時將其傳遞給字符串格式化 …

c++ - FMT - 如何解析浮点格式 arguments 的 fmt 格式字符串?

WebNov 22, 2024 · Use static_cast to Convert Float to Int. As per the modern C++ recommendation, one should utilize named cast to convert a float value to an integer. static_cast converts the types without checking the … rick tabish 2020 https://ezstlhomeselling.com

Type Conversion in C++

Weban object that represents the format string. The format string consists of ordinary characters (except {and }), which are copied unchanged to the output, ; escape sequences {{and }}, which are replaced with {and } respectively in the output, and ; replacement fields. Each … WebVariants of the definition In mathematics, the result of the modulo operation is an equivalence class, and any member of the class may be chosen as representative ; however, the usual representative is the least positive residue, the smallest non-negative integer that belongs to that class (i.e., the remainder of the Euclidean division). … WebApr 11, 2024 · What is Type Conversion in C++. Type conversion in C++ refers to the process of converting a variable from one data type to another. To perform operations on variables of different data types we need to convert the variables to the same data type … rick tafoya nrcs

std::format - cppreference.com

Category:Modulo - Wikipedia

Tags:Fmt c++ float to int

Fmt c++ float to int

Python读写二进制文件_大作家佚名的博客-CSDN博客

WebApr 3, 2024 · All About Numbers in C++. In C++ there are two types of numbers. Ints and floats. There are also variants of these types that hold bigger numbers, or only unsigned numbers but they are still ints or floats. An int is a whole number like 47 without a decimal point. You can't have 4.5 babies or loop 32.9 times. WebMar 30, 2010 · The old way that is inherited from C is as follows. float var_a = 9.99; int var_b = (int)var_a; If you had only tried to write. int var_b = var_a; You would have got a warning that you can't implicitly (automatically) convert a float to an int, as you lose the …

Fmt c++ float to int

Did you know?

Web我想在 fmt 中使用自定義十進制數字類型。 十進制類型使用它自己的方法生成一個 output 字符串。 我無法理解如何解析超出單個字符的上下文字符串,以獲得數字精度等。然后我可以將其發送到字符串方法,以生成相關的 output,然后在返回結果時將其傳遞給字符串格 … WebThe '#' option causes the “alternate form” to be used for the conversion. The alternate form is defined differently for different types. This option is only valid for integer and floating-point types. For integers, when binary, octal, or hexadecimal output is used, this option …

Web1.3 函数重载调用准则. 函数重载调用时,先去找名称相同的函数,然后进行参数个数和类型的匹配。. 找不到匹配的函数就会编译失败,找到两个匹配的函数也会编译失败;. 重载的的函数,本质是两个不同的函数,在静态链编的时候就编链成两个不同的函数 ... WebFeb 13, 2024 · (note: in this case, it is the same result as if directly calling fmt::format("{}", 1000000000000.2)). If you're curious, the code is here together with some test cases.It's nowhere near the complexity of implementing a dtoa function from scratch, but it isn't …

WebApr 3, 2024 · The sign, # and 0 options are only valid when an integer or floating-point presentation type is used.. In most of the cases the syntax is similar to the old %-formatting, with the addition of the {} and with : used instead of %.For example, '%03.2f' can be translated to '{:03.2f}'. [] Fill and aligfill-and-align is an optional fill character (which can … Web#include #include int main() { const double number = 123456.789; std::cout << std::setprecision(0) << std::scientific << number << std::endl; } ... I'm not sure what C++ compiler you're using that's giving you 3 digits for the exponent—the C and C++ standards require a minimum of 2 digits for that, and that's what g++ ...

WebApr 12, 2024 · python中可以使用open()函数以指定方式打开文件,然后进行二进制读写。ElZ免费资源网函数语法ElZ免费资源网open(name[, mode[, buffering]])参数说明:ElZ免费资源网name : 一个包含了你要访问的文件名称的字符串值。ElZ免费资源网mode : mode 决定了打开文件的模式:只读,写入,追加等。

WebThere are several ways to do this in C++. The simplest one, which has been inherited from the C language, is to precede the expression to be converted by the new type enclosed between parentheses (()): 1 2 3 int i; float f = 3.14; i = ( int ) f; The previous code converts the floating-point number 3.14 to an integer value (3); the remainder is ... rick tabish north dakotaWebJul 2, 2024 · The fmt library made the decision that passing a locale as first argument is for overwriting the global locale for this call only. It is not applied to arguments with the f format specifier by design.. To format floating point number using locale settings the format … rick talley netherland sewellWebApr 11, 2024 · What is Type Conversion in C++. Type conversion in C++ refers to the process of converting a variable from one data type to another. To perform operations on variables of different data types we need to convert the variables to the same data type using implicit or explicit type conversion methods. Implicit conversion is done … rick ta life on a horseWeb下面代码是关于一个模板化C++队列类的代码。 #include #include #define default_value 16. using namespace std; template< class T > class Queue rick tanner wells fargoWebOverview ¶. {fmt} is an open-source formatting library providing a fast and safe alternative to C stdio and C++ iostreams. Thanks for creating this library. It’s been a hole in C++ for a long time. I’ve used both boost::format and loki::SPrintf, and neither felt like the right answer. rick tarnas changing of the godsWebApr 9, 2024 · 当我们需要将数据以某种格式输出时,使用"fmt"库能够使我们的工作更加高效。该库提供了丰富的格式化语法,如占位符、对齐、精度等,可以根据不同的需求进行灵活应用。此外,"fmt"库还支持多种数据类型的格式化输出,如整数、浮点数、字符串等,可以满足不同场景下的需求。 rick tank topWebMar 8, 2024 · 2) Floating-point parsers: Expects the pattern identical to the one used by std::strtod in the default ("C") locale, except that the plus sign is not recognized outside of the exponent (only the minus sign is permitted at the beginning) if fmt has std::chars_format::scientific set but not std::chars_format::fixed, the exponent part is … rick tanner\u0027s brunch